The Wonder of Water

by: Karen Ansberry and Emily Morgan

Water is an extraordinary substance that we often take for granted. Not only is it what makes our planet uniquely habitable, water is the only substance on Earth that naturally occurs in three different forms. In this chapter, students will explore some of water’s fascinating properties.
